# LinguaHarvest extraction client setup
#
# Support team: this block configures the client that pulls translation
# strings from the Pardaleen app bundles and pushes them to the Vextra
# string service for the localization crew. The script runs nightly, so
# if a string is missing in the morning build, check the extraction log
# before escalating to the Tivenholt platform group. The client needs
# read access to the bundle registry and write access to the catalog.
# Authentication uses the key on the next line.

app token of haweg-kawef = qvz2-4g

Subject: Handover — DepthPilot autoscaler release duties

Hi team,

I'm handing release management for the DepthPilot queue-depth autoscaler to Marit for the next cycle. Current version 3.4.1 is stable; scaling thresholds were retuned last sprint, so expect fewer tickets about slow drain times. Escalations go through the usual rota. For verifying release artifacts before pushing hotfixes, use the deploy key below.

rollout seal: bky19_dKDibdZ919JxzHaqRxm

You're new, so here's the short version. We're failing over the AddrSnap autocomplete widget from the Dunmere primary to the warm standby in Kellsport. Your tasks: confirm suggestion latency stays under 300ms on standby, verify the lookup cache rehydrates, and file gaps in the Tarpen drill log. Don't touch routing weights; Ilsa handles cutback. Expect one synthetic outage injection around 09:20 — treat it as real. When the standby cache manager prompts you to unseal the dataset, enter the recovery passphrase below.

vault phrase of fahip-bagag = drudor-ulays-zoreth-fenir-rusiel-jorir-ulair-joreth-ulavan-ralael